Output c29ea15da68399fdcec5ec79db2d95cbb49d8c45039b3fb9c7243e5e1ef19123:4

value
74482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ec5342996bf3216c4f7670517436915a7394f3a6 OP_EQUAL
address
3PEb8qFBTcbsEG7kqDvQ9rkg7ED4YYCBWd
transaction
c29ea15da68399fdcec5ec79db2d95cbb49d8c45039b3fb9c7243e5e1ef19123
confirmations
171751
spent
true